Bottle from Livonia Liquor. Pours a pitch black with a finger of brown head that dissipates. Big brandy barrel focused nose with oak, vanilla, apricot, persimmon and booze. More of the same on the palate with dark chocolate, milk chocolate and loads of brandy notes. Warming booze on the finish with oak, vanilla and fruit. Jut a killer take on Buckley. Sampled from the tap at the brewery. Pours a thick black with a chocolate brown head that dissipates to the edges. Aroma has strong maple and boozy dark grains with some coffee and brandy supporting. Flavor has lots of maple with a growing apple brandy, dark grains and some coffee in the d finish.
